Steusi
Nasenbär
ERROR 1064 (Tabellen verknüpfen)
Ich hatte ein großes Problem bei meiner MySQl-DB, musst Index und Fremdschlüssel etc. raus nehmen.
Aber ich muss trotzdem die Tabellen für Abfragen miteinander verknüpfen.
1. Tab:
Seriennummer | IP | Name | Gebrauch | idTrommeln
2. Tab
idTrommeln | Bezeichnung
Wie mach ich das? Hatte folgendes versucht, aber klappt nicht
Warning: mysql_fetch_object(): supplied argument is not a valid MySQL result resource
var_dump($query_str); = bool(false)
Die Abfrage kann nicht ausgeführt werden, nur warum weiß ich nicht. Danke schon mal für eure Tipps
Ich hatte ein großes Problem bei meiner MySQl-DB, musst Index und Fremdschlüssel etc. raus nehmen.
Aber ich muss trotzdem die Tabellen für Abfragen miteinander verknüpfen.
1. Tab:
Seriennummer | IP | Name | Gebrauch | idTrommeln
2. Tab
idTrommeln | Bezeichnung
Wie mach ich das? Hatte folgendes versucht, aber klappt nicht

PHP:
$query_str = "SELECT Seriennummer, IP, Name, Gebrauch, Bezeichnung AS Trommel FROM grunddaten INNER JOIN trommeln ON grunddaten.idTrommeln = trommeln.idTrommeln";
$query = mysql_query($query_str);
var_dump($query);
var_dump($query_str);
while($data = mysql_fetch_object($query)){
echo $data->Seriennummer . " <br> ";
echo $data->IP . " <br> ";
echo $data->Name . " <br>";
echo $data->Gebrauch . " <br>";
echo $data->Trommel . " <br>";
Warning: mysql_fetch_object(): supplied argument is not a valid MySQL result resource
var_dump($query_str); = bool(false)
Die Abfrage kann nicht ausgeführt werden, nur warum weiß ich nicht. Danke schon mal für eure Tipps
Zuletzt bearbeitet: